php開發(fā)一下用java和php的區(qū)別,大家知道它們最大區(qū)別php blog開發(fā)視頻
2022-10-02
很多用戶在進(jìn)行軟件開發(fā)之前,都會(huì)問我們是用java語言開發(fā)還是用php語言開發(fā)。
今天就帶大家來了解一下用java和php的區(qū)別。
java和php都是編程語言,大家知道它們最大的區(qū)別就是一個(gè)是靜態(tài)語言,一個(gè)是動(dòng)態(tài)語言。
php是一種解釋執(zhí)行的腳本語言,語法和c語言類似,易學(xué)易用,不懂電腦的非專業(yè)人員稍加學(xué)習(xí)也能使用php。
java要先編譯成文件,然后在java虛擬機(jī)上執(zhí)行php開發(fā),java開發(fā)需要熟悉java語法以及一些核心的架構(gòu),從而實(shí)現(xiàn)一種可復(fù)用的跨平臺(tái)的軟件。
java培訓(xùn)要比php培訓(xùn)要難得多。
java是純面向?qū)ο箝_發(fā),功能強(qiáng)大,分支眾多,沒有java不能做的軟件。
php開發(fā)的源代碼都是公開的網(wǎng)站建設(shè),他人拿到php開發(fā)的程序后都可以進(jìn)行修改,而java開發(fā)的程序,最后用戶拿到的只是一些編譯好的nrs類文件,無法看到完整的源代碼,安全性比較高。
php適合于快速開發(fā)中小型應(yīng)用系統(tǒng),開發(fā)成本低,能夠?qū)ψ儎?dòng)的需求做出快速的反應(yīng)。
java適合于大類的應(yīng)用系統(tǒng),應(yīng)用的前景比較廣闊,系統(tǒng)易用性比較好網(wǎng)站制作,還有同樣功能的系統(tǒng),用java開發(fā)的系統(tǒng)要比php開發(fā)價(jià)格高很多。
說了這么多,作為用戶其實(shí)沒有必要糾結(jié)用php還是用java,只要軟件可以開發(fā)出來,功能可以實(shí)現(xiàn),使用上沒有多大的問題,軟件運(yùn)行起來流暢不卡頓,基本就ok了。
如果一定要糾結(jié)用什么語言,準(zhǔn)備你的項(xiàng)目之后有幾千萬的資金進(jìn),可以在城區(qū)考慮用java還是用php,說實(shí)話,等你有了幾千萬php開發(fā),自己都可以招團(tuán)隊(duì)重新開發(fā)一套了。